CONFIGURING THE LAST OCTET (SHP, DHP, RSTP)

If using SHP or DHP, the last octet is configured using board address switch SW2 on the board. Remove the IED
front cover to gain access to the board address switch.
Warning:
Configure the hardware settings before the device is installed.
1.
Refer to the safety section of the IED.
2.
Switch off the IED. Disconnect the power and all connections.
3.
Before removing the front cover, take precautions to prevent electrostatic discharge damage according to
the ANSI/ESD-20.20 -2007 standard.
4.
Wear a 1 MΩ earth strap and connect it to the earth (ground) point on the back of the IED.
